Parenchymal density of lung in chest x-ray

Hello,
I hope you can help since I am going out of my mind.  My mom has been followed by a pulmonary specialist for 3 years regarding 3 nodules in her lungs that have not grown in size over the time they have been observed.  This past time on July 30th have shown the following results:

Medial right upper lobe parenchymal density is now seen.  No effusion is seen.  

Interval development of a medial right upper lobe parenchymal density.  Further evaluation

With CT imaging may be helpful.

They told her over the phone that they saw a shadow and wanted her to come in for a CT scan.  They said there is a possibility that the image was not taken properly but it could be something else.

She had a CT scan today but we have no idea when we will hear anything .

If you have any information or opinion I would greatly appreciate it!

Hi,

Monitoring nodules for changes in size and character are common practice. Was the previous test done an X-ray and this is the first time she is having a CT? The advantage of the CT is that it would be better able to estimate the size and to look at patterns that would raise the suspicion of malignancy. Neither test is diagnostic, and hence confirmation with a biopsy would be needed.

How old is your mom? And is she a smoker? The incidence of cancer is a function of age, and smoking is a major risk factor. The recommendation for doing a biopsy may also be based on risk factors.
